RESIDENTIAL ZONING SYSTEM MARKET SEGMENTATION
BY TYPE
Based on Type, the global market can be categorized into Duct Zoning Systems, Smart Vents, Others
-
Duct Zoning Systems: Employ dampers in ducts to regulate airflow, making it more efficient and comfortable.
-
Smart Vents: Wireless vents with sensors modify airflow in real-time.
-
Others: Comprises portable zoning devices and hybrid systems.

DRIVING FACTORS
"Growing Demand for Energy Efficiency to Boost the Market"
With rising energy prices and ecological awareness, residential homeowners are opting for zoning systems to maximize heating and cooling efficiency. These systems enable us to control temperatures exactly by splitting domestic space into separate zones, minimizing wastage of energy in unoccupied spaces. By avoiding wasteful heating or cooling, zoning systems reduce utility expenses and aid in sustainability campaigns. Governments across the globe are putting in place regulations and incentives for energy-efficient HVAC solutions, fueling further adoption in the market. In addition, integrating zoning systems with renewable energy sources like solar power makes them more attractive. Consumers are placing greater value on green home solutions, forcing manufacturers to introduce innovative energy-saving zoning technologies that meet current sustainability objectives alongside enhanced convenience and comfort.

CHALLENGE
"Technology Compatibility Could Be a Potential Challenge for Consumers"
One of the major issues in the Residential Zoning System in the clothing industry is technological compatibility with installed HVAC equipment. Most older residential buildings contain conventional heating and cooling systems that are not suited for sophisticated zoning adjustments. Retrofitting these buildings involves massive ductwork modifications and extra components, which increase installation cost and complexity. Also, smart home ecosystem integration is different between brands, resulting in compatibility problems when integrated with multiple automation platforms. Consumers can encounter challenges in finding a zoning solution that can perfectly integrate with the current systems they have. Manufacturers should create zoning solutions that are flexible and retro-fittable, and work across various HVAC configurations at a cost-effective and user-friendly way to address this issue.
